It's out, and... let's see... impressions on Lola Pop and her ARMS.
- Biffler feels so weak HAHA. I'm just used to Hydra levels of damage for that kinda weapon. Oh well. It should still be funna fun fun to put Biff stamps on other players' cameras. 100% gonna use this in the next tournament. On Spring Man, of course.
- Funchucks are kinda slow, but charged it's like the Parasol in terms of deflection of small ARMS. Its Stun element is not something I like either, but oh well.
- That shield whose name escapes me right now... the AI hits it often, but seem to be smart enough at avoiding their own reflected ARMS.
- I enjoyed the air block/bouncing ability. Shame it only moves in the same direction Lola jumped and can't change it while the bubble is up.
- With other ARMS, I think one of the normal gloves (i.e. Toaster) suits her well. The Parasol can be subbed as an uncharged version of the Funchucks that recovers slower in midair. Popper and Cracker also fit her clown theme.
edit:
- She can block while walking forward or back.
- Her hitbox actually increases when blocking, meaning she's grab bait while doing the ballooning.
- While ground blocking, can cancel into a higher jump.

A spectator mode where you could watch matches from a perspective other than that of one of the players would probably help.
Reaction Image RepositoryThat already exists, if you play on Arena mode and not be one of the fighters that are currently up. You can change the view from player cam to top of the stage fixed, or top of the stage dynamic (always aimed between the two players).
Tourmanent streamers prefer third person view, however. It's most relevant to the core audience to see where the punches are going.
